First Look: Patrick Dempsey Stars in Fox’s Thriller ‘Memory of a Killer’

Fox has revealed the first look at its psychological thriller series, Memory of a Killer, featuring Patrick Dempsey and Michael Imperioli. The show presents Dempsey in the role of Angelo Ledda, a hitman grappling with early-onset Alzheimer’s.

Overview of ‘Memory of a Killer’

This new series is set against the backdrop of intense action, all while The Who’s “Behind Blue Eyes” plays in the background. The trailer captures the conflict within Angelo as he navigates his dangerous double life and a deadly secret.

Key Details

  • Title: Memory of a Killer
  • Network: Fox
  • Starring: Patrick Dempsey, Michael Imperioli
  • Release Event: Promo aired during Game 1 of the World Series
  • Game Details: Los Angeles Dodgers vs. Toronto Blue Jays
  • Inspired by: 2003 Belgian thriller De Zaak Alzheimer

Cast Highlights

Alongside Dempsey and Imperioli, the series features a dynamic ensemble:

  • Richard Harmon as Joe, a fellow hitman
  • Odeya Rush as Maria, Angelo’s daughter
  • Daniel David Stewart as Jeff, Maria’s husband
  • Peter Gadiot as Dave, a local detective
  • Gina Torres as Special Agent Linda Grant

Production Insights

Memory of a Killer is the brainchild of writers Ed Whitmore and Tracey Malone. The show is produced by Warner Bros. Television and Fox Entertainment. Notable executive producers include Cathy Schulman, Arthur Sarkissian, and Martin Campbell.
